kernel oops i915_gem_object_unpin+0xc1/0xd0

Bug #666218 reported by Luka Renko
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Expired
Undecided
Unassigned

Bug Description

I get occasional hangs of my X200s laptop - I cannot say what triggers the bug, but it happens roughly every couple of days, sometimes even several times per day.

My laptop is constantly docked/undocked and put to sleep (suspend to RAM) and some feeling is that this may increase the probability of hang.
Also, running VirtualBox (with Windows 7 guest) may increase the occurence - but this is just a feeling.

ProblemType: Bug
DistroRelease: Ubuntu 10.10
Package: linux-image-2.6.35-22-generic 2.6.35-22.35
Regression: Yes
Reproducible: No
ProcVersionSignature: Ubuntu 2.6.35-22.35-generic 2.6.35.4
Uname: Linux 2.6.35-22-generic x86_64
A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.23.
Architecture: amd64
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: Intel [HDA Intel], device 0: CONEXANT Analog [CONEXANT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C0: lukar 2258 F.... pulseaudio
 /dev/snd/pcmC0D0p: lukar 2258 F...m pulseaudio
CRDA: Error: [Errno 2] No such file or directory
Card0.Amixer.info:
 Card hw:0 'Intel'/'HDA Intel at 0xf2620000 irq 46'
   Mixer name : 'Conexant CX20561 (Hermosa)'
   Components : 'HDA:14f15051,17aa20ff,00100000'
   Controls : 14
   Simple ctrls : 7
Card29.Amixer.info:
 Card hw:29 'ThinkPadEC'/'ThinkPad Console Audio Control at EC reg 0x30, fw 7XHT24WW-1.06'
   Mixer name : 'ThinkPad EC 7XHT24WW-1.06'
   Components : ''
   Controls : 1
   Simple ctrls : 1
Card29.Amixer.values:
 Simple mixer control 'Console',0
   Capabilities: pswitch pswitch-joined penum
   Playback channels: Mono
   Mono: Playback [off]
Date: Mon Oct 25 12:39:59 2010
Frequency: This has only happened once.
HibernationDevice: RESUME=UUID=ca5cbfb8-430e-411a-8740-2a3e6cba10bd
InstallationMedia: Kubuntu 10.04 LTS "Lucid Lynx" - Release amd64 (20100427)
MachineType: LENOVO 74705HG
ProcCmdLine: BOOT_IMAGE=/boot/vmlinuz-2.6.35-22-generic root=/dev/mapper/plain-root ro quiet splash
ProcEnviron:
 LANGUAGE=
 PATH=(custom, user)
 LANG=en_US.UTF-8
 SHELL=/bin/bash
RelatedPackageVersions: linux-firmware 1.38
SourcePackage: linux
dmi.bios.date: 03/10/2010
dmi.bios.vendor: LENOVO
dmi.bios.version: 6DET63WW (3.13 )
dmi.board.name: 74705HG
dmi.board.vendor: LENOVO
dmi.board.version: Not Available
dmi.chassis.asset.tag: No Asset Information
dmi.chassis.type: 10
dmi.chassis.vendor: LENOVO
dmi.chassis.version: Not Available
dmi.modalias: dmi:bvnLENOVO:bvr6DET63WW(3.13):bd03/10/2010:svnLENOVO:pn74705HG:pvrThinkPadX200s:rvnLENOVO:rn74705HG:rvrNotAvailable:cvnLENOVO:ct10:cvrNotAvailable:
dmi.product.name: 74705HG
dmi.product.version: ThinkPad X200s
dmi.sys.vendor: LENOVO

Revision history for this message
Luka Renko (lure) wrote :
Revision history for this message
Luka Renko (lure) wrote :
Download full text (4.0 KiB)

Oops:

Oct 25 11:59:48 lure kernel: [ 5210.738375] CPU 1
Oct 25 11:59:48 lure kernel: [ 5210.738379] Modules linked in: autofs4 rfcomm sco bnep l2cap vboxnetadp vboxnetflt vboxdrv parport_pc ppdev snd_hda_codec_conexant arc4 thinkpad_acpi snd_hda_intel snd_hda_codec snd_hwdep snd_pcm snd_seq_midi snd_rawmidi iwlagn snd_seq_midi_event snd_seq iwlcore mac80211 snd_timer snd_seq_device btusb tpm_tis led_class bluetooth nvram tpm tpm_bios cfg80211 snd psmouse soundcore serio_raw snd_page_alloc lp parport sha256_generic cryptd aes_x86_64 aes_generic dm_crypt i915 drm_kms_helper drm ahci e1000e i2c_algo_bit libahci intel_agp video output
Oct 25 11:59:48 lure kernel: [ 5210.738477]
Oct 25 11:59:48 lure kernel: [ 5210.738485] Pid: 1346, comm: Xorg Not tainted 2.6.35-22-generic #35-Ubuntu 74705HG/74705HG
Oct 25 11:59:48 lure kernel: [ 5210.738492] RIP: 0010:[<ffffffffa00cbe51>] [<ffffffffa00cbe51>] i915_gem_object_unpin+0xc1/0xd0 [i915]
Oct 25 11:59:48 lure kernel: [ 5210.738527] RSP: 0018:ffff880118fc7c48 EFLAGS: 00010286
Oct 25 11:59:48 lure kernel: [ 5210.738533] RAX: 00000000fffffffc RBX: 000000000000006f RCX: ffff8801319b4000
Oct 25 11:59:48 lure kernel: [ 5210.738540] RDX: 00000000005b04ff RSI: 0000000000030000 RDI: ffff8800af364e00
Oct 25 11:59:48 lure kernel: [ 5210.738546] RBP: ffff880118fc7c48 R08: ffff88013648c000 R09: ffff880118fc7de8
Oct 25 11:59:48 lure kernel: [ 5210.738552] R10: 000000000000006f R11: ffff88013648c118 R12: 000000000000005d
Oct 25 11:59:48 lure kernel: [ 5210.738558] R13: ffff8801315e72e8 R14: ffff8801315e7000 R15: 0000000000000000
Oct 25 11:59:48 lure kernel: [ 5210.738566] FS: 00007f8f14dcf840(0000) GS:ffff880001e80000(0000) knlGS:0000000000000000
Oct 25 11:59:48 lure kernel: [ 5210.738573]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
Oct 25 11:59:48 lure kernel: [ 5210.738579] CR2: 00000000046d8788 CR3: 000000011d11c000 CR4: 00000000000026e0
Oct 25 11:59:48 lure kernel: [ 5210.738585]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
Oct 25 11:59:48 lure kernel: [ 5210.738592] D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Oct 25 11:59:48 lure kernel: [ 5210.738599] Process Xorg (pid: 1346, threadinfo ffff880118fc6000, task ffff880133ad96e0)
Oct 25 11:59:48 lure kernel: [ 5210.738608] ffff880118fc7d28 ffffffffa00d3061 ffff880118fc7c78 ffffffff8112b9d2
Oct 25 11:59:48 lure kernel: [ 5210.738617] <0> 0000000000000001 ffff880062586180 ffff880118fc7cd8 0000000000000004
Oct 25 11:59:48 lure kernel: [ 5210.738628] <0> 0000000000000001 000000000000006f ffff8801319b4020 ffff88013648c028
Oct 25 11:59:48 lure kernel: [ 5210.738669] [<ffffffffa00d3061>] i915_gem_do_execbuffer+0x841/0xe30 [i915]
Oct 25 11:59:48 lure kernel: [ 5210.738683] [<ffffffff8112b9d2>] ? map_vm_area+0x32/0x50
Oct 25 11:59:48 lure kernel: [ 5210.738710] [<ffffffffa00d3aa8>] i915_gem_execbuffer2+0xc8/0x210 [i915]
Oct 25 11:59:48 lure kernel: [ 5210.738738] [<ffffffffa0072433>] drm_ioctl+0x463/0x520 [drm]
Oct 25 11:59:48 lure kernel: [ 5210.738765] [<ffffffffa00d39e0>] ? i915_gem_execbuffer2+0x0/0x210 [i915]
Oct 25 11:59:48 lure kernel: [ 5210.738778] [<ffffffff81036dd9>] ? default_spin_lock_flags+0x9/0x10
...

Read more...

Brad Figg (brad-figg)
Changed in linux (Ubuntu):
status: New → Confirmed
tags: removed: regression-potential
Revision history for this message
penalvch (penalvch) wrote :

Luka Renko, thank you for reporting this and helping make Ubuntu better. Maverick reached EOL on April 2012.
Please see this document for currently supported Ubuntu releases:
https://wiki.ubuntu.com/Releases

We were wondering if this is still an issue in a supported release? If so, can you try with the latest development release of Ubuntu? ISO CD images are available from http://cdimage.ubuntu.com/releases/ .

If it remains an issue in a supported release, could you run the following command from a Terminal (Applications->Accessories->Terminal). It will automatically gather and attach updated debug information to this report.

apport-collect -p linux <replace-with-bug-number>

Also, if you could test the latest upstream kernel available that would be great. It will allow additional upstream developers to examine the issue. Refer to https://wiki.ubuntu.com/KernelMainlineBuilds . Once you've tested the upstream kernel, please remove the 'needs-upstream-testing' tag. This can be done by clicking on the yellow pencil icon next to the tag located at the bottom of the bug description and deleting the 'needs-upstream-testing' text. Please let us know your results.

Thanks in advance.

Changed in linux (Ubuntu):
status: Confirmed → Incomplete
Revision history for this message
Launchpad Janitor (janitor) wrote :

[Expired for linux (Ubuntu) because there has been no activity for 60 days.]

Changed in linux (Ubuntu):
status: Incomplete → Expired
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.